This code point first appeared in version 1.1 of the Unicode® Standard and belongs to the "CJK Unified Ideographs" block which goes from 0x4E00 to 0x9FFF.

Encodings (Unicode characters converter)
The following character table converter for +u8954 allows you to see the value of the character in different encodings
encoding | hexadecimal | decimal | binary |
---|---|---|---|
UTF-8 | E8 A5 94 | 15246740 | 11101000 10100101 10010100 |
UCS2 | 54 89 | 21641 | 01010100 10001001 |
UTF-16LE | 54 89 | 21641 | 01010100 10001001 |
UTF-16BE | 89 54 | 35156 | 10001001 01010100 |
